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

select tabla relacional

Estas en el tema de select tabla relacional en el foro de Mysql en Foros del Web. Hola, lo que quiero hacer es una consulta select que me traiga datos de tres tablas. las tablas son las siguientes: Grupo: grupo_id name User: ...
  #1 (permalink)  
Antiguo 05/01/2011, 18:05
 
Fecha de Ingreso: septiembre-2010
Mensajes: 74
Antigüedad: 13 años, 6 meses
Puntos: 1
select tabla relacional

Hola, lo que quiero hacer es una consulta select que me traiga datos de tres tablas.

las tablas son las siguientes:

Grupo:
grupo_id
name

User:
user_id
name

User_Grupo:
user_id
grupo_id

Lo que quiero hacer es un select que me devuelva todos los usuarios pertenecientes a determinado grupo, sindo "User_Grupo" la tabla relacional.
Gracias.
  #2 (permalink)  
Antiguo 05/01/2011, 21:46
 
Fecha de Ingreso: enero-2010
Ubicación: Estelí, Nicaragua
Mensajes: 157
Antigüedad: 14 años, 2 meses
Puntos: 8
Respuesta: select tabla relacional

hola podias probar esto:
Código MySQL:
Ver original
  1. select u.name,g.name from user_grupo ug
  2. inner join grupo g on g.grupo_id=ug.grupo_id
  3. inner join user u on u.user_id=gu.user_id
  4. where g.name like "cualquier grupo"

no la he probado, pero creo que deberia funcionar.

Etiquetas: select, tablas
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:25.